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
131766 690 954 0571 15913046817
437588 55731386 89076349
437588 55731386 89076349
7502 681 81366 51490211808
All about undefined
Interested in learning more?
437588 55731386 89076349
7502 681 81366 51490211808
See more
16 297995972
3247 5187 3070
See more
83186942788 89016 825615822
69397156 835396266 64 59362592857
See more